Which type of digital data stores a document file on a computer when it is deleted and helps in the process of retrieving the file until that file space is reused?


 
A:    Metadata
 
B:    Residual Data
C:    Archival Data
 
D:    Transient Data

Residual Data refers to deleted files that remain on a storage device until their space is overwritten by new data.

Metadata: Stores information about files but does not retain deleted file contents.

Archival Data: Refers to long-term stored data, not deleted files.

Transient Data: Temporary data that disappears when a system is powered off.
